For Christmas, I got the girls (I have 4 daughters) a few BB Guns to teach them to shoot. I then set up a range in the basement for them to "plink" until their hearts content. They (and me) have been having so much fun I had to share. If anyone is looking for an inexpensive and fun project, here you go.

I took a box and filled it with old clothes (destined for the Good Will)
I put the box on a rolling cart I had lying around
I bolted an old carpet remnant to the front to absorb misses
I left a little space in front of the box to set some old soda cans ...
Plink and enjoy until your hearts content !!!!

As a note, I could not find too many "cowboy" bb guns (other than the Red Rider) I ended up finding this Luger from Umarex in Germany. All steel with real weight and way too much fun.

I'm a 4H Rifle, Shotgun, and Pistol instructor.  We start most of the kids out on BB.  Daisy makes a target BB gun that looks like a Red Ryder, but you load from the muzzle for under $150.00.  Look up NRA BB gun targets, you should find some to print.  Matches are shot at 5 meters.  The National matches are (more or less) at Daisy.  The kids shoot Prone, Standing, Kneeling, and Sitting.

Had a BB gun range at the old house in Morton Grove, IL.   Covered a wall in the basement with loose carpet, tacked at the top.   Left a roll at the bottom to catch the BBs.   Hang stuff from strings for moving targets.   Paper targets can be hung right on the carpet. Lots of fun.  The "Spittin Image" M94 Daisy lever was a great gun.  Had numerous rifles/pistols.  Even a double barreled shotgun type.  Miss those days.
